summ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Hans de Graaff <graaff@gentoo.org>2013-04-15 05:34:30 +0000
committerHans de Graaff <graaff@gentoo.org>2013-04-15 05:34:30 +0000
commit964eb4ae9e9838b8665906d9bfd9f7609c0753fe (patch)
treee545a65680781c43ad146cf79707e23e7eca7c8c /dev-ruby
parentBump (diff)
downloadhistorical-964eb4ae9e9838b8665906d9bfd9f7609c0753fe.tar.gz
historical-964eb4ae9e9838b8665906d9bfd9f7609c0753fe.tar.bz2
historical-964eb4ae9e9838b8665906d9bfd9f7609c0753fe.zip
Version bump. Drop jruby and arches due to new levenshtein dependency: #465948.
Package-Manager: portage-2.1.11.55/cvs/Linux x86_64 Manifest-Sign-Key: 0x8883FA56A308A8D7!
Diffstat (limited to 'dev-ruby')
-rw-r--r--dev-ruby/ruby-gettext/ChangeLog8
-rw-r--r--dev-ruby/ruby-gettext/Manifest24
-rw-r--r--dev-ruby/ruby-gettext/ruby-gettext-2.3.8.ebuild62
3 files changed, 72 insertions, 22 deletions
diff --git a/dev-ruby/ruby-gettext/ChangeLog b/dev-ruby/ruby-gettext/ChangeLog
index 7bc8e93ba649..519c79bbd1b7 100644
--- a/dev-ruby/ruby-gettext/ChangeLog
+++ b/dev-ruby/ruby-gettext/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-ruby/ruby-gettext
#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-ruby/ruby-gettext/ChangeLog,v 1.102 2013/01/15 06:14:02 zerochaos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-ruby/ruby-gettext/ChangeLog,v 1.103 2013/04/15 05:34:25 graaff Exp $
+
+*ruby-gettext-2.3.8 (15 Apr 2013)
+
+ 15 Apr 2013; Hans de Graaff <graaff@gentoo.org> +ruby-gettext-2.3.8.ebuild:
+ Version bump. Drop jruby and arches due to new levenshtein dependency:
+ #465948.
15 Jan 2013; Rick Farina <zerochaos@gentoo.org> ruby-gettext-2.2.1.ebuild,
ruby-gettext-2.3.3.ebuild:
diff --git a/dev-ruby/ruby-gettext/Manifest b/dev-ruby/ruby-gettext/Manifest
index 62960c982b67..54682ca29ce7 100644
--- a/dev-ruby/ruby-gettext/Manifest
+++ b/dev-ruby/ruby-gettext/Manifest
@@ -1,29 +1,11 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A512
-
AUX ruby-gettext-rubygems-load-path.patch 655 SHA256 968be86509d4fa9cbaebc2ffc6cbbfd2a4ab3fb6ca54aca084e811bb5fdeaa6e SHA512 c542d7b8390e620a9c2b2233e63e2faf9e5999aa32ddc7f42e4a31910ddaf287feff284d4837f18f8a90e31524226ce66d171e9ef5b9d78080a23f55721899c1 WHIRLPOOL 30b255720c50f221bb096f2eeb212a62a35f6e36e2d199b4f2d44fb2a62c354d5d18f55f42926cf6b2c9634ec7125cb0aac603cea73043fd9812da76b98360a8
DIST gettext-2.2.1.gem 172032 SHA256 80880a4e0fa6d04eb5f774768e62f98dc82c549ba905195370e99b5cb8c6a573 SHA512 3d2095e8e9de8ad8f111541274bbc2ed95056e6325ce33bf5d17f431769c4355847fc2f450cea5a86b675100dfddcf64324b2009f982c9510273f0197bf61d2a WHIRLPOOL db5e57a6de34716c5d6944121f4a2a6d282eaa61c0a4a5a6ab7adeb65ea0530ee2ae83eb11070dc64cd2b70d541e6363879cccae1de490afe91c50d619f50edf
DIST gettext-2.3.3.gem 204288 SHA256 fa9c6ed2484734389f4b1968f22942173fe381a6b673155eb52de24d212420f9 SHA512 c6859e3b5a37c042fac61afd09f0b89c738b712f5b1a22a3e85cd97a6d5ef94b5b942aa606843b9bdc457de6371615646dba5b86e61af2078138a9eb0b89b157 WHIRLPOOL 3b8d8e07387098f02fe8c1d36a21ec57ce8f3a3b2f0cb371b31244d7b8c2ed6effb403a33d6d7b15ad5ff5a1a713addb6b36661538c61641ff6e64847884aa72
+DIST gettext-2.3.8.gem 215040 SHA256 70775331c6a71225d73beb4221b6efdc69600b4d1d8c509b2a4ddb77f750e36e SHA512 5ffbb95d28c03fbf6158c2dc5ee5121c779843a41a2f1416a292a75095760f17a230a81a6a83588b4e50795d76796d01c16ff0e0d412c62e655fd4f0b5a33fea WHIRLPOOL eb1a5ab6fe1dc5d7d12e2c61d7daae37c1ab3de10fc8978b63d6c80eb9805d9d49ecae5cdfbcd9e040a8a2b9ee93cbb1db7237b0894b022a22f8b419a1f2d99f
DIST ruby-gettext-2.1.0_p20100728.tar.bz2 139060 SHA256 ba6656321ac6ed549afc5271e7e4911097852b136c4bebc96cdd771726fcbf2f SHA512 9d796eb0fc34f206b020da5c10ad43f21c60b72a8d3bcb8738f3e79f6b81f5674aea8aa0376f5d314b05137abc3751739685b77b2b2cff5f8116b79b3fa038bc WHIRLPOOL 0e6f48995b6d9605efc9f801de1f05bfea0ad4b4ad5f17035fbaa4b01c89f7fb0df7d7f4917db4209ebe5bb8b1e3ed48c3a1e5504a8f4ba937446c79c9237b2c
EBUILD ruby-gettext-2.1.0_p20100728-r3.ebuild 1574 SHA256 724e35996876baae26c8dc8a03bb16005fd9dec96ef7da36f6e223778a238ec1 SHA512 a6bdf9362bc00061d1cbb4205681ae081535a77ed1e3834646867edaf2288b4fe7ebc8d4701e02ad8c788a37d28f9e010c3deb3b02f8f2c967da022fb0e35fd6 WHIRLPOOL 2ccb756247d3eb45505032d41b912e6a94bc749171284a083b320556fe16fbe53e8c260a2720361d7219c6acf972928d11e98b723b97cfc91ca4ee0e105d8f07
EBUILD ruby-gettext-2.2.1.ebuild 1548 SHA256 32da260b9d877b54bca3ff4d35b69e03090a9c1b0bd20e1961feac665af69fd5 SHA512 865e1e1db787ae8fe92f835e23f2293e4d741e8f05e83fab21fc6fafc1ee83e4ce44a1f39a59c60e54ad2d657c57f2bdab59c6e28038848654673413e8e038cc WHIRLPOOL f016e83d7ccb10d0341894007f039e5acf2adddfba8934fcf7b6cf88f8a0da22b2e53676ed21982c17120229c022b9e5ae74141a3d1107f682482d48288a487c
EBUILD ruby-gettext-2.3.3.ebuild 1645 SHA256 6a079e1517987a620b93589aa330e5ddce06119cc20e1a0f1e16a5ff0ce08b36 SHA512 8345e1026b37c62f5c38a3f6c3fd549e49ccced625b40e095e34f2153d604b7003aef3e818169f746706d1ae1823c0d64940424a7f864f20344be46cf032b26c WHIRLPOOL 69b9472c1934d4537fd378aa1f190d08d1defcd56af73682d8ef7d70e496ab3b097928c769e3ead8390f530d41cd80a54849e8959233bcfec1a659ac0272af33
-MISC ChangeLog 14090 SHA256 08b935c03df21b087b6c94f6e5c3e8374055a8c76b08b40fa66c14133b35f3d4 SHA512 82adcaa5e470761a6754a73306e3f621b766065d10b9dd6265c315a2f208d4089fd4e716f9ec3743a562e9edeaef44647f501145cffb2ac1d1a712c69b637a7d WHIRLPOOL 7589cb660b2943a2f337f7aaa58b623383a1cfc5ead5d20a265643884a42eec97cc9430b1f71c9d9b8881977eed986e5624f22659210da8b7cc2ca5ad367c09e
+EBUILD ruby-gettext-2.3.8.ebuild 1603 SHA256 51a6bc95d3cc1cf5e103ba4c66631fb3d84a34f143618e9647032cb25906d6eb SHA512 63e99c6f51008f8dabf32dfa30eef2a85cf9cbd487c9f3f1254867cc4af22388159ca3766922ac59d8cebf56e0659476d5f844f4220e2ba1aa2142f877e24693 WHIRLPOOL 1e1e7b80ac00e468d68e9824d906ca93424cbdbe4dad8681f24fbc297cb1620d074add90ed4efc59d7eb36e514b1554f8df7d0a17c09cd75f8b821dcb5819c8a
+MISC ChangeLog 14285 SHA256 8710b0b48d47988009315328585d46e76b648f7d4031e5ba1176352168f27749 SHA512 1ef1995388d95f38ee564640008768c606a3e683336b9f27eb346f307906c02d4f3a5914aa137c7ecd893834ace60e6271b4844f97c2875a97e9ba4602e73ba6 WHIRLPOOL 5ea7177f30dba4d3ebd2d93a7e14f6eb857a2a2332392c102c505705f84ee9af8c52e79dd8660881f2c2b6ebdf7dbd95b8a93279ba4f84e71488f36879e1d2c2
MISC metadata.xml 157 SHA256 11fba03a217e2d996f5cd8895493a5692ece8ddac2c1a2dfc71d0e830555121c SHA512 0cec73b966de88015ea4c7212723d848d367608aa93658bb945f298a8000c4ba8aba73c9eb8481859fb5bbed45e80dae32c628caf81e027a4ad8eafa7e632851 WHIRLPOOL 4da25c81e21173ad8b7b5f35b056264869d9a16741062aa4422c5ea1aa9e73da8eb700b0d54de84c169d702fbb3f41ed157c9dc7c9daac110849ae84715c051b
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.19 (GNU/Linux)
-
-iQIcBAEBCgAGBQJQ9PPvAAoJEKXdFCfdEflKNlwP/0QcMn4638kFz693hqZ1pDCX
-+H1aKymnWFTbKJ+DNfw/fotOLPYHiqAaLHjO8A/uomGDnoCAn1lXI33S4mKoj71y
-bgrvccGzGLDZM0sYSHDKbh4JeWGhF8S9l8mGlSh5tg7VH2bSm3yOke6OvOP5/Zr1
-Kya5upZZUuaNykQqSHRWE512NBOmuBKTjV+K8jthicZ6xYJPjSMQs7snOigrKdNx
-cSV3y20IlvwWAApvgxkHawcFdVBxxnEAcWSsOzldLreCV1Xi+ekcQOLksVmwgvzC
-+L3yEkdPTWhyFwYSvnrvXhezauZBihGIFxUb89wK1LukTq75nZBDyVj3sQRfPLjP
-1PPZtE+DZDZfl7g40GKbyOc43WL1Emu8+0KSnwcIZCRxYL2IBPzNKe/uWcLZG+Zl
-RD96Pm/r1yL8CNkpsvVZHvIJEf/lLt42y2DV3B8p1Hi8mlZV9+I+PWKBLf8diDtS
-PU+v5w79qzAnzG5kp+C6XKZ9OLsQJOhEOhjYgIyKSwvvbut9QliZjwL4QnhbTJqk
-jjmBFMTh2V22U8oQliIEHRK+4es7VhY9nz9hlUP8WBGjlQmCuTPeJJbMrUrq+Ppm
-/yh7qBqRn0ttX+TOnsOClDyO/May4emXmObwb+xmBqLewbFbN331xtdz18vo6Pje
-uQpLDE5AtnMXQuZitESf
-=mush
------END PGP SIGNATURE-----
diff --git a/dev-ruby/ruby-gettext/ruby-gettext-2.3.8.ebuild b/dev-ruby/ruby-gettext/ruby-gettext-2.3.8.ebuild
new file mode 100644
index 000000000000..7773240165e8
--- /dev/null
+++ b/dev-ruby/ruby-gettext/ruby-gettext-2.3.8.ebuild
@@ -0,0 +1,62 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-ruby/ruby-gettext/ruby-gettext-2.3.8.ebuild,v 1.1 2013/04/15 05:34:25 graaff Exp $
+
+EAPI=5
+
+USE_RUBY="ruby18 ruby19"
+
+RUBY_FAKEGEM_NAME="${PN/ruby-/}"
+RUBY_FAKEGEM_VERSION="${PV%_*}"
+
+RUBY_FAKEGEM_TASK_DOC="yard"
+RUBY_FAKEGEM_DOCDIR="doc"
+RUBY_FAKEGEM_EXTRADOC="README.rdoc"
+
+RUBY_FAKEGEM_TASK_TEST="none"
+
+RUBY_FAKEGEM_EXTRAINSTALL="po"
+
+inherit ruby-fakegem
+
+DESCRIPTION="Ruby GetText Package is Native Language Support Library and Tools modeled after GNU gettext package"
+HOMEPAGE="http://www.yotabanana.com/hiki/ruby-gettext.html"
+
+KEYWORDS="~amd64"
+IUSE="doc test"
+SLOT="0"
+LICENSE="Ruby"
+
+ruby_add_rdepend ">=dev-ruby/locale-2.0.5 dev-ruby/levenshtein"
+
+ruby_add_bdepend "doc? ( dev-ruby/yard )
+ dev-ruby/racc"
+ruby_add_bdepend "test? ( dev-ruby/test-unit-rr )"
+
+RDEPEND+=" sys-devel/gettext"
+DEPEND+=" sys-devel/gettext"
+
+all_ruby_prepare() {
+ # Fix broken racc invocation
+ sed -i -e '/command_line/ s/#{racc}/-S racc/' Rakefile || die
+
+ # Avoid bundler dependency
+ sed -i -e '/bundler/,/helper.install/ s:^:#:' \
+ -e 's/helper.gemspec/Gem::Specification.new/' Rakefile || die
+
+ # Avoid dependency on developer-specific tools.
+ sed -i -e '/notify/ s:^:#:' test/run-test.rb || die
+}
+
+each_ruby_test() {
+ # Upstream tries to daisy-chain rake calls but they fail badly
+ # with our setup, so run it manually.
+ ${RUBY} test/run-test.rb || die "tests failed"
+}
+
+all_ruby_install() {
+ all_fakegem_install
+
+ insinto /usr/share/doc/${PF}
+ doins -r samples
+}